Objective
By the end of this lesson, Holo will explore fun words from the show "Shameless," learn their meanings, and use them in simple sentences. This will help Holo develop vocabulary and an understanding of how words can be used in different contexts.
Materials and Prep
- Paper
- Crayons or markers
- A list of special words from "Shameless" (e.g., family, love, fun, friends, etc.)
- A comfortable space for reading and activities
Before the lesson, think about the meanings of the special words and how they can relate to everyday life. Prepare to explain them in a fun and engaging way!
Activities
- Word Drawing: Holo will choose a special word and draw a picture that represents it. For example, if the word is "family," Holo can draw a picture of their family.
- Story Time: Read a simple story that includes some of the special words. After reading, ask Holo to point out the words they recognize.
- Word Match: Create a matching game with the special words and their meanings. Holo can match a word with a picture that represents it.
- Sentence Creation: Help Holo create simple sentences using the special words. For example, "I love my family!"
- Word Dance: Make a fun dance for each word. For example, a happy dance for "fun" or a hug for "family." Dance together to reinforce the meanings!
